Output a32122bd59440e0e6fa17867d5804d55e0acd8c8db3199f49419789d8dfa979a:0

value
995399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5e83530adb7b84f1cb486ecdca4cd9110a5117 OP_EQUAL
address
3DDCHbGyBSGiFFBfJsV7PESGdYX5YuHXEh
transaction
a32122bd59440e0e6fa17867d5804d55e0acd8c8db3199f49419789d8dfa979a
confirmations
325115
spent
true